What Is Novapg?
At its core, Novapg is a conceptual framework rather than a single product. It represents a new breed of workflow and project management platforms designed for modern enterprises. These platforms leverage advanced technologies to streamline complex processes while providing insights that enable proactive decision-making.
Novapg incorporates several defining elements:
- AI-Enhanced Project Management: The platform uses artificial intelligence to predict project risks, suggest optimal resource allocation, and recommend workflow adjustments in real-time.
- Smart Automation: Repetitive tasks, such as notifications, task assignments, or status updates, are automated, freeing team members to focus on high-value activities.
- Advanced Analytics: Detailed performance dashboards and predictive analytics help managers monitor project progress and identify areas for improvement before they become issues.
- Collaborative Features: Teams can collaborate in real-time, share files, and track project milestones seamlessly, ensuring transparency and accountability.
These elements differentiate Novapg from traditional project management software, which often lacks predictive intelligence or adaptive workflows.

AI-Powered Planning and Optimization
Unlike manual scheduling, Novapg uses AI algorithms to analyze project dependencies, resource availability, and historical performance data. For example, if a team consistently encounters delays when completing certain tasks, the AI engine can automatically suggest adjusted timelines, alternative resource allocation, or risk mitigation strategies. This capability allows teams to proactively address potential bottlenecks instead of reacting after delays occur.
Intelligent Automation
Novapg automates routine tasks that traditionally consume valuable time. For instance, task assignments can be automatically distributed based on individual workload, skill set, and project priorities. Notifications and reminders are context-sensitive, appearing only when action is required. By removing repetitive administrative work, teams can dedicate more time to creative problem-solving and strategic planning.

Implementing Novapg in Your Organization
Transitioning to an AI-driven workflow like Novapg requires careful planning. Organizations should begin with a clear assessment of current processes, identifying repetitive tasks, communication gaps, and bottlenecks. A phased implementation approach is recommended:
First, integrate AI-enhanced planning tools to optimize task allocation. Next, introduce automation for routine administrative functions, followed by advanced analytics for performance tracking. Finally, incorporate collaborative features that connect all team members and stakeholders.
Employee training is equally critical. Teams must understand not only how to use the platform but also how to interpret AI-generated insights to make informed decisions. Over time, as the platform learns from organizational data, its recommendations become increasingly accurate and actionable.
